After a 35+ year long advertising career, James Orsini just added a pretty historic accomplishment to his resume: becoming the first ever retiree from VaynerX. 

Originally trained as an accountant, James spent the early days of his career development deep in the finance game, auditing for major companies and crunching numbers on Wall Street. Marketing wasn’t exactly on the roadmap, but he recalls a specific meeting where for the first time, he was thinking “‘I could see myself in a place like this someday.’” 

And that he did. 

Over A Decade (!!!) Spent At Vayner 

Fast forward to 2015, James ended up at VaynerMedia as Chief Integration Officer, a move that would kick off more than a decade of impact across the company.

Despite not having the most traditional background for a marketing career, James understood how to make complex organizations flow. Pulling from his own operational rigor, financial discipline, and a sharp instinct for people and process, he had a rare talent for finding the right solutions, and the right teams to make things move.

And it’s this mindset that’s guided him in his various roles at Vayner for the past 11 years. A list that includes agency jobs like Chief Integration Officer and Chief Operating Officer of VaynerMedia, President of The Sasha Group, and his final role as President of Startup Operations for VaynerX, just to name a few! Fun fact, in James’ time as COO, he actually ran the studio for 6 months, and often says that he had 4 titles but played 5 different roles.
